How do I set up Static Site Generation in Next.js?
To set up Static Site Generation (SSG) in Next.js, you can use the getStaticProps
function in your page component.
Can you give me an example of how to use getStaticProps
?
Sure! Here's a simple example:
export async function getStaticProps() {
const data = await fetch('https://api.example.com/data');
const json = await data.json();
return { props: { json } };
}
This fetches data at build time and passes it as props to your component.
What if I need to generate pages dynamically?
In that case, you can use getStaticPaths
along with getStaticProps
to generate dynamic routes based on your data.
Thanks! Is there anything else I should know about SSG?
Yes, remember that SSG is great for performance, but if your data changes frequently, consider using Incremental Static Regeneration (ISR)!
